Imagine we're building a restaurant management … WebThe normal forms which are used most commonly in DBMS are as below: First Normal Form (1F) Second Normal Form (2F) Third Normal Form (3F) Boyce-Codd Normal Form (BCNF) 1. First Normal Form. The table or relation is said to be in First Normal Form if it does not contain any multi-valued or composite attributes. Normalization works through a series of stages called Normal forms. The normal forms apply to individual relations. The relation is said to be in particular normal form if it satisfies constraints.
